A business line of credit in Maryland gives small business owners the flexibility to draw funds when needed and repay on a revolving basis, making it one of the most practical financing tools available. Whether you operate a restaurant near Baltimore's Inner Harbor, a healthcare practice in Bethesda, or a construction firm serving the growing DC suburbs, a revolving credit line lets you handle payroll gaps, seasonal slowdowns, and unexpected expenses without reapplying for a new loan each time.

Maryland's diverse economy creates a wide range of working capital demands. Federal contractors in Montgomery and Prince George's counties often face delayed government payments, while biotech firms along the I-270 corridor may need to bridge funding gaps between grant disbursements. On the Eastern Shore, agricultural and seafood businesses contend with strong seasonal cycles that make predictable cash flow difficult. A business line of credit in Maryland addresses all of these situations by giving you a credit limit you draw from as needed and only pay interest on what you actually use.

Business Line of Credit

Draw funds up to your approved limit, repay, and draw again as your Maryland business needs change. You only pay interest on the amount you use, making this ideal for managing seasonal cash flow and unexpected expenses.

Term Loans

Receive a lump sum with fixed repayment terms suited for major investments like equipment, facility improvements, or expansion. Lenders in our network offer term loans tailored to Maryland business owners across a range of industries.

SBA Loans

SBA-backed loans provide longer repayment terms and competitive rates for qualified Maryland small businesses. These government-guaranteed products are well suited for established businesses seeking larger capital commitments.

Merchant Cash Advance

Receive a lump sum in exchange for a percentage of future sales, repaid automatically as revenue comes in. This option works well for Maryland retailers, restaurants, and hospitality businesses with consistent card transactions.

Equipment Financing

Finance the purchase or lease of equipment with the asset serving as collateral, preserving your working capital. Maryland construction firms, medical practices, and manufacturers frequently use this product to upgrade their operations.

Invoice Factoring

Convert outstanding invoices into immediate cash by selling them to a factoring partner. Maryland government contractors and B2B service providers who deal with slow-paying clients find this option especially useful for maintaining steady cash flow.

Maryland-Specific Resources

Maryland offers small business owners access to a strong network of federal and state-level resources. The Small Business Administration's Baltimore District Office serves businesses across the state and connects owners to SBA loan programs, counseling, and government contracting opportunities. The Maryland Department of Commerce administers several financing and incentive programs designed to support growth in targeted industries and underserved communities. SCORE Baltimore provides free mentorship from experienced business professionals, while the Maryland Small Business Development Center network offers no-cost advising at locations throughout the state. Federal programs like the USDA Rural Development Business Programs also support small businesses in Maryland's rural counties on the Eastern Shore and in Western Maryland, where agricultural and food-related enterprises are especially active.
